3 Tips For Keeping Yourself Safe When Visiting A New Place

March 1, 2024 by Jaime

When you’re visiting a new place, there are a few things that you’ll want to do or be aware of so that you can ensure that you’re able to keep yourself and your belongings safe. Because while it’s great to see new places and try new things, no one wants their vacation memories to be tainted by a bad experience that they could have avoided if they’d just spent more time protecting their safety.

To help you learn how this can be done, here are three tips for keeping yourself safe when visiting a new place.

Make A Plan For Emergencies

While you don’t want to spend all of your time preparing for your trip by thinking about every worst case scenario, if you plan for certain emergencies that have a higher likelihood of happening, you’ll know exactly what you want to do if and when something happens. The emergencies that you may want to plan for could include things like a fire in the building due to transformer failure or other unforeseen circumstances, possible natural disasters, and other threats to your safety.

In addition to making your own plan for what you’d do if you face an emergency, you’ll also want to make sure that your friends and family members back home are the first to be contacted if something goes wrong while on your trip.

Be Aware Of Your Surroundings

To best keep yourself safe when you’re in any new place, you should practice situational awareness. This means that you’re always aware of where you are and what’s in relation to you. This should include being aware of other people and being aware of things like traffic, exits, and places where you can get help if you need it.

As you stay aware of what’s going on around you, you’ll be better able to tell if something weird or suspicious is taking place. You can then know how to respond quickly and keep yourself and others out of danger as best you can.

Take Care With What You Eat And Drink

When you’re visiting a new place, especially a new country, you’ll want to be careful with what you eat and drink so that you don’t put your own body in danger of getting sick or hurt. Not only can this be uncomfortable for you, but if you’re sick and hurt, you can’t do as good of a job of taking care of yourself and being aware of your surroundings. You’ll also want to wash your hands regularly to avoid the same outcome.

If you’re going to be visiting a new place for the first time and want to make sure that you’re doing your best to keep yourself safe, consider implementing the tips mentioned above.
